Heat Assistance (LIHEAP)

What is LIHEAP?

LIHEAP stands for Low-Income Home Energy Assistance Program. It is a federally-funded heat assistance program and energy assistance program.

LIHEAP aims to:

  • Provide utility assistance by covering residential heating costs during the winter months
  • Encourage regular utility payments through utility bill assistance
  • Promote energy awareness and reduce energy cost and energy usage through weatherization and client education

Am I Eligible for LIHEAP?

LIHEAP eligibility is dependent on household size and household income. It provides assistance to both low-income renters and low-income homeowners. To apply online for LIHEAP, contact your local Family Development Center.

LIHEAP applications are accepted on a first-come, first-serve basis from November 1st through April 30th (October 1st for households with elderly/disabled family members).
